Ryan Bertrand will join Leicester on a free transfer in the next few days with the former Southampton defender set to be reunited with former Chelsea youth coach Brendan Rodgers

Ryan Bertrand is expected to sign for Leicester in the coming days to become Brendan Rodgers' third capture of the summer.

The former England defender is a free agent after allowing his contract at Southampton to expire and Leicester are confident they have won the race for the left-back, who turns 32 next month.

Rodgers identified Bertrand - who he coached at reserve and youth level at Chelsea - as the experienced full-back he needed to compete with youngster Luke Thomas.
